How long should rebuilding confancestors take?

Tim Colson November 18, 2013

We noticed some issues that seemed to indicate a need to rebuild the confancestors table as described in this CONFKB: https://confluence.atlassian.com/display/CONFKB/Unable+to+Move+Pages+with+Attachments

We fired up the rebuild process...but hours later, the confancestors table only had ~33 entries, nearly 14 hours later, only about 500 entries. In one of our other servers, there are over 800,000 entries. Both systems have over 400,000 pages.

How does the confancestors rebuild process work and is there a way to gauge how long it should take based on the number of pages, or some other metric from the DB?

Follow-on question: are there things that could slow it down, like, for example, a hierarchy in a space that is 100+ levels deep? (yes, really, we have that)
